Did everyone see how Gary Williams made his entrance at Maryland Madness?
The video is on my site if you want to check it out, just scroll to the bottom of my post.A couple of nerdy students dressed in Duke and North Carolina T-shirts were walking on the sidewalk when all of a sudden they ran into a crossing guard who scared the daylights out of them. His name was Bambale Osby. Holding a stop sign and wearing a reflector vest, Osby leaned into them and said BOOM. He made the students stop while Williams cruised by.
Osby's big, toothy grin filled the picture.
Then, in Comcast Center, Williams actually drove the Lamborghini - complete with a Terp decal on the back - onto the court. The crowd was going absolutely bananas, and so were his players.
